GMA News TV resumes Chief Justice on Trial

-

MANILA, Philippines - Today, GMA News TV’s special coverage The Chief Justice on Trial resumes its comprehensive live coverage of the impeachment trial of Chief Justice Renato Corona.

Anchored by GMA News pillars Arnold Clavio and Vicky Morales, together with seasoned broadcast journalists Ivan Mayrina, Rhea Santos and Kara David, The Chief Justice on Trial provides viewers a blow-by-blow account of the impeachment trial from Mondays to Thursdays at 2 p.m.

The Chief Justice on Trial also features some of the best legal luminaries in the country to help the public understand the complexities of the process of the trial. These include former Chief Justice Artemio Panganiban, former deans at the UP College of Law Raul Pangalangan and Pacifico Agabin, dean of Ateneo School of Government Antonio G.M. La Viña, and UP College of Law professors Rowena Daroy Morales and Gwen De Vera.

There will be recaps in Quick Response Team at 6 p.m., followed by Balita Pilipinas Ngayon and later, State of the Nation with Jessica Soho.
